Protonym: Aphaenogaster bicolor
Authorship Huang & Zhong, 2023: 3, figs. 1, 2
Forms w.
Bioregion Indomalaya
Locality CHINA (Yunnan)
Etymology The Latin specific epithet "bicolor" is composed of “bi-” (= twice) + “color” and refers to the bicolored body.
Primary type information Primary type material: holotype worker. Primary type locality: China: Yunnan, Lijiang City, Yongsheng County, Huangniaba Baobao Mountain, 26°54′14″N, 100°30′06″E, 3000 m alt., 20.v.2022 (G.U. Yuhua). Primary type depository: KIZ. Primary type specimen: KIZ0132774.
Secondary type information Secondary type material: 5 paratype workers. Secondary type locality: same as for holotype. Secondary type depository: KIZ. Secondary type specimens: KIZ0132775, KIZ0132776, KIZ0132777, KIZ0132778, KIZ0132779.
